91.89 percent of the population in 35091 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 39.20 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 5.24 percent of the residents in 35091 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.50 members with about 2.44 cars available per household.
An estimate of 97.78 percent of the residents in 35091 has some form of health insurance. 19.67 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 87.44 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 35091 would have to travel an average of 28.11 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Cullman Regional Medical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 35091, Kimberly, Alabama.

As of , an estimate of 3,193 residents live in 35091 with a median age of 41.3 years. 28.47 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 11.06 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 42.83 percent of the residents in 35091 is currently married, and 11.65 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 35091 is $8,396.42.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 35091 is approximately $1,150. The median household spends about 13.70 percent of their income on housing.

Alzheimer's disease is a progressive brain disorder that gradually destroys memory and cognitive skills, eventually impairing the ability to carry out daily tasks. As the condition advances, individuals may require specialized medical care and support services to manage their symptoms effectively. Access to healthcare providers, clinics, and hospitals becomes essential for both patients and their caregivers.
